Corporate reputation can be understood as the overall image of a company. The reputation of a company or organization generally depends on its past actions as well as its future activities. The reputation of an organization may slightly differ from one stakeholder to another, but the consensus is more or less the same.

In the past years, corporate companies and organizations did not spend much time and money when it came to managing corporate reputation. But with the media becoming more technologically advanced and the introduction of the internet, the need for reputation management has increased.

Managing corporate reputation does not mean taking care of any negative online mentions that an organization or a company receives. The meaning of corporate reputation now has quite a few implications, and managing corporate reputation involves the handling of the overall image of the business.

How do reputation management services help in maintaining corporate reputation?

Reputation management services advice a company as to how to build and maintain corporate reputation. Such services also train company employees and officials to deal with the crisis, if it does arise. A reputation management service further develops the goals and purpose of the company and offers a positive portrayal to its stakeholders and customers.

What are the benefits of managing corporate reputation?

Some of the benefits of maintaining corporate reputation are-

  • Maintaining stakeholder support, even during the development of an unseen crisis
  • Establishes the company’s reputation in the financial market
  • Helps promote products and services
  • Increases customer preference, because they have developed trust in the company’s products and services.

How to improve upon reputation management?

  • Reputation management services should work closely with the communication team of the company. This will promote customer interaction. Companies should opt to appoint a product ambassador who can effectively promote and attract customers from all backgrounds.
  • Social media today, plays a very important role when it comes to establishing and maintaining the reputation of a company. Corporate organizations should maintain a presence on social media platforms like twitter and Facebook, in order to interact with their customers and advertise themselves. In fact, companies should keep a tab on social media stars and collaborate with them to promote their products.
  • A number of surveys and research should be done in order to establish the stakeholders of the company. This will help the team build a promotion plan for the target audience.
